Effect of High Pressure on Seed Germination and Seedling Growth of Wheat

Abstract
Using the wheat seed of Yumai No.18 as material,the effect of high pressure on seed germination and seedling growth of wheat was preliminary studied,and seedling growth of wheat that treated under 95MPa pressure in various time was investigated.Results showed that,in 50~95MPa pressure,all vacuum-packed seeds could not germinate;the germination of seeds that packed in water was inhibited significantly;the germination power and germination rate of seeds soaked for 6h and packed in water were slightly inhibited.These indicated that water could alleviate the harm of high pressure to wheat seed.The average seedling height and seedling fresh weight of wheat seeds treated by 95MPa pressure in various time both exceed CK.
